What Distinguishes the New Range Rover Crossover’s Strategic Positioning?

The evidence suggests that Range Rover’s forthcoming Velar successor is less an incremental update than a calculated repositioning within the premium electric SUV market. Rather than clinging to the familiar two-box SUV archetype, the new model adopts a rakish, saloon-inspired silhouette—an aesthetic and functional divergence that signals a deliberate attempt to straddle traditional segment boundaries. This design, reminiscent of the Polestar 4 and DS N°8, is not merely cosmetic. By lowering the roofline and integrating a digital rear-view system in lieu of a conventional rear window, the vehicle both enhances rear-seat headroom and distances itself from the off-road connotations that have historically defined the Range Rover brand.

Such a move is not without risk. The mainstream interpretation—that this is simply a response to evolving consumer tastes—misses the deeper structural play: Range Rover is seeking to preemptively define a new sub-segment, one that appeals to buyers who might otherwise oscillate between executive saloons and luxury crossovers. The practical significance is considerable. In a market where BMW, Mercedes, and Audi routinely offer both saloon and SUV variants on shared platforms, Range Rover’s gambit could either carve out a lucrative niche or leave the model stranded between established categories. The outcome will hinge on whether consumers perceive the new shape as aspirational or as a dilution of the brand’s core identity.

How Does the EMA Platform Redefine JLR’s Electrification Strategy?

JLR’s new EMA platform, initially conceived as electric-only, now emerges as a more flexible architecture capable of supporting both full-electric and hybrid powertrains. This pivot is not merely a technical footnote; it reflects a broader industry recalibration in response to tepid global demand for pure electric luxury vehicles. The company’s decision to retain hybrid compatibility—despite earlier ambitions for a clean break—underscores a pragmatic recognition that regional regulatory environments and consumer readiness for EVs remain uneven.

The methodological boundaries of this strategy are clear. While the EMA’s electric-first design may allow for larger battery packs and faster charging (potentially leveraging 800V hardware), the platform’s ability to accommodate hybrids without significant compromise to packaging or performance remains untested at scale. Furthermore, the assertion that the hybrid powertrain will be a “unique new addition” to JLR’s portfolio raises questions about integration complexity and aftersales support, especially given the company’s historical challenges with drivetrain reliability.

The evidence remains ambiguous on whether the smaller models will offer range-extender systems, a technology that could bridge the gap between pure EV and hybrid but which has yet to gain broad market traction. The company’s hedged language—“planned to provide flexibility in the future”—suggests that JLR is keeping its options open, likely in anticipation of further shifts in regulatory or consumer sentiment.

What Are the Competitive and Technical Benchmarks—and Where Might JLR Fall Short?

The competitive landscape is defined by German and Swedish rivals whose electric SUVs already offer up to 500 miles of range and ultra-fast charging capabilities. While JLR is expected to equip its new models with similarly advanced battery technology, the absence of confirmed specifications introduces significant uncertainty. The practical significance of this gap cannot be overstated: in a segment where range anxiety and charging speed remain primary barriers to adoption, any shortfall relative to the BMW iX3, Mercedes GLC Electric, or Volvo EX60 could prove commercially fatal.

Yet, the situation is more nuanced than a simple race to the highest numbers. The EMA platform’s electric-first orientation may allow for more efficient packaging and potentially greater battery capacity within a mid-sized footprint. However, the lack of clarity regarding motor configurations—specifically, whether JLR will offer more affordable single-motor variants—reflects a tension between brand heritage (which leans heavily on all-wheel-drive capability) and the economic realities of the premium EV market, where cost and efficiency often trump off-road prowess.

Moreover, the company’s historical reliance on two-wheel-drive options only for entry-level models suggests an institutional reluctance to fully embrace the efficiency-first ethos that has propelled some rivals to success. The risk, therefore, is that JLR’s new crossover may find itself over-engineered for a shrinking cohort of traditionalists while failing to capture the broader, more pragmatic audience that now dominates the premium EV segment.

How Will Production Constraints and Supply Chain Realities Shape Market Outcomes?

The decision to source batteries from Tata-owned Agratas’s new Somerset facility reflects a strategic effort to localize supply and insulate production from geopolitical and logistical shocks. Yet, the facility’s delayed opening and ambitious target of 500,000 batteries per year introduce execution risk. Should ramp-up falter, JLR’s ability to meet demand for its new electric models could be compromised, particularly as the Halewood plant transitions from combustion to electric vehicle production.

The methodological boundaries here are stark. While vertical integration of battery supply offers potential cost and security advantages, it also exposes JLR to concentrated operational risk. The simultaneous production of combustion, hybrid, and electric models on shared lines may yield flexibility but could also dilute manufacturing focus and complicate quality control—an area where JLR has historically struggled.

Furthermore, the broader context of shifting trade rules—such as the looming ‘Made in Europe’ requirements—could undermine the business case for UK-based production if compliance costs escalate or market access is restricted. The company’s hedged commitment to maintaining multi-fuel capability at Halewood reflects an implicit acknowledgment of these unresolved structural vulnerabilities.

Who Stands to Gain or Lose from JLR’s Strategic Realignment?

The most immediate beneficiaries of JLR’s new crossover will likely be consumers seeking a premium EV that neither slavishly imitates German incumbents nor clings to outdated off-road tropes. Yet, the second-order consequences extend further. Dealers and suppliers stand to benefit from a refreshed product pipeline after a prolonged drought, while the model’s anticipated volume could help stabilize employment and investment in the UK automotive sector.

However, the risks are equally pronounced. Should the new model fail to resonate—either because it is perceived as insufficiently differentiated or because it arrives too late to capitalize on current demand spikes—JLR could find itself squeezed between more agile competitors and a market that is cooling on luxury EVs. The company’s own experience, along with that of rivals such as Aston Martin and Bentley, suggests that overestimating the pace of electrification in the luxury segment can lead to costly missteps.

Moreover, the ambiguous status of the ‘Velar’ nameplate within JLR’s evolving brand architecture hints at unresolved tensions between legacy and innovation. If the company cannot clearly articulate the model’s identity—either as a continuation of the Velar line or as a new standalone brand—it risks undermining the very differentiation it seeks to achieve.
